The Opportunity:
As the Stockroom Attendant 2 in Auxiliary Facilities Services storeroom, under general supervision you will perform inventory and stockroom duties using an automated inventory system. Your responsibilities will include maintaining inventory and replenishing stocked items; receiving freight; inspecting incoming items to verify conditions and quantities received against shipping documents; returning damaged goods and stocking shelves.

Required Qualifications:
High school graduation or equivalent AND six months of full-time experience as a Stockroom Attendant 1 or equivalent; OR equivalent education/experience.
Must have, or be able to obtain by time of hire, a valid driver’s license and meet requirements in accordance with SPPM 7.10 and departmental driving standards.
Forklift certified or ability to obtain one within first month of employment.
Preferred Qualifications:
Competent computer skills.
Experience maintaining inventory.
